| /// An HTTP status code (`status-code` in RFC 7230 et al.).
 | ||
| ///
 | ||
| /// This enum contains all common status codes and an Unregistered
 | ||
| /// extension variant. It allows status codes in the range [0, 65535], as any
 | ||
| /// `u16` integer may be used as a status code for XHR requests. It is
 | ||
| /// recommended to only use values between [100, 599], since only these are
 | ||
| /// defined as valid status codes with a status class by HTTP.
 | ||
| ///
 | ||
| /// If you encounter a status code that you do not know how to deal with, you
 | ||
| /// should treat it as the `x00` status code—e.g. for code 123, treat it as
 | ||
| /// 100 (Continue). This can be achieved with
 | ||
| /// `self.class().default_code()`:
 | ||
| ///
 | ||
| /// ```rust
 | ||
| /// # use hyper::status::StatusCode;
 | ||
| /// let status = StatusCode::Unregistered(123);
 | ||
| /// assert_eq!(status.class().default_code(), StatusCode::Continue);
 | ||
| /// ```
 | ||
| ///
 | ||
| /// IANA maintain the [Hypertext Transfer Protocol (HTTP) Status Code
 | ||
| /// Registry](http://www.iana.org/assignments/http-status-codes/http-status-codes.xhtml) which is
 | ||
| /// the source for this enum (with one exception, 418 I'm a teapot, which is
 | ||
| /// inexplicably not in the register).
 | ||

|     /// Get the standardised `reason-phrase` for this status code.
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// This is mostly here for servers writing responses, but could potentially have application
 | ||
|     /// at other times.
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// The reason phrase is defined as being exclusively for human readers. You should avoid
 | ||
|     /// deriving any meaning from it at all costs.
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// Bear in mind also that in HTTP/2.0 the reason phrase is abolished from transmission, and so
 | ||
|     /// this canonical reason phrase really is the only reason phrase you’ll find.
 | ||

| /// The class of an HTTP `status-code`.
 | ||
| ///
 | ||
| /// [RFC 7231, section 6 (Response Status Codes)](https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c7231#section-6):
 | ||
| ///
 | ||
| /// > The first digit of the status-code defines the class of response.
 | ||
| /// > The last two digits do not have any categorization role.
 | ||
| ///
 | ||
| /// And:
 | ||
| ///
 | ||
| /// > HTTP status codes are extensible.  HTTP clients are not required to
 | ||
| /// > understand the meaning of all registered status codes, though such
 | ||
| /// > understanding is obviously desirable.  However, a client MUST
 | ||
| /// > understand the class of any status code, as indicated by the first
 | ||
| /// > digit, and treat an unrecognized status code as being equivalent to
 | ||
| /// > the x00 status code of that class, with the exception that a
 | ||
| /// > recipient MUST NOT cache a response with an unrecognized status code.
 | ||
| /// >
 | ||
| /// > For example, if an unrecognized status code of 471 is received by a
 | ||
| /// > client, the client can assume that there was something wrong with its
 | ||
| /// > request and treat the response as if it had received a 400 (Bad
 | ||
| /// > Request) status code.  The response message will usually contain a
 | ||
| /// > representation that explains the status.
 | ||
| ///
 | ||
| /// This can be used in cases where a status code’s meaning is unknown, also,
 | ||
| /// to get the appropriate *category* of status.
 | ||
| #[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Eq, PartialOrd, Ord, Copy)]
 | ||
| pub enum StatusClass {
 | ||
|     /// 1xx (Informational): The request was received, continuing process
 | ||
|     Informational,
 | ||
| 
 | ||
|     /// 2xx (Success): The request was successfully received, understood, and accepted
 | ||
|     Success,
 | ||
| 
 | ||
|     /// 3xx (Redirection): Further action needs to be taken in order to complete the request
 | ||
|     Redirection,
 | ||
| 
 | ||
|     /// 4xx (Client Error): The request contains bad syntax or cannot be fulfilled
 | ||
|     ClientError,
 | ||
| 
 | ||
|     /// 5xx (Server Error): The server failed to fulfill an apparently valid request
 | ||
|     ServerError,
 | ||
| 
 | ||
|     /// A status code lower than 100 or higher than 599. These codes do no belong to any class.
 | ||
|     NoClass,
 | ||
| }

| impl StatusClass {
 | ||
|     /// Get the default status code for the class.
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// This produces the x00 status code; thus, for `ClientError` (4xx), for
 | ||
|     /// example, this will produce `BadRequest` (400):
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// ```rust
 | ||
|     /// # use hyper::status::StatusClass::ClientError;
 | ||
|     /// # use hyper::status::StatusCode::BadRequest;
 | ||
|     /// assert_eq!(ClientError.default_code(), BadRequest);
 | ||
|     /// ```
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// The use for this is outlined in [RFC 7231, section 6 (Response Status
 | ||
|     /// Codes)](https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c7231#section-6):
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// > HTTP status codes are extensible.  HTTP clients are not required to
 | ||
|     /// > understand the meaning of all registered status codes, though such
 | ||
|     /// > understanding is obviously desirable.  However, a client MUST
 | ||
|     /// > understand the class of any status code, as indicated by the first
 | ||
|     /// > digit, and treat an unrecognized status code as being equivalent to
 | ||
|     /// > the x00 status code of that class, with the exception that a
 | ||
|     /// > recipient MUST NOT cache a response with an unrecognized status code.
 | ||
|     /// >
 | ||
|     /// > For example, if an unrecognized status code of 471 is received by a
 | ||
|     /// > client, the client can assume that there was something wrong with its
 | ||
|     /// > request and treat the response as if it had received a 400 (Bad
 | ||
|     /// > Request) status code.  The response message will usually contain a
 | ||
|     /// > representation that explains the status.
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// This is demonstrated thusly:
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// ```rust
 | ||
|     /// # use hyper::status::StatusCode::{Unregistered, BadRequest};
 | ||
|     /// // Suppose we have received this status code.
 | ||
|     /// // You will never directly create an unregistered status code.
 | ||
|     /// let status = Unregistered(471);
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// // Uh oh! Don’t know what to do with it.
 | ||
|     /// // Let’s fall back to the default:
 | ||
|     /// let status = status.class().default_code();
 | ||
|     ///
 | ||
|     /// // And look! That is 400 Bad Request.
 | ||
|     /// assert_eq!(status, BadRequest);
 | ||
|     /// // So now let’s treat it as that.
 | ||
|     /// ```
 | ||
|     /// All status codes that do not map to an existing status class are matched
 | ||
|     /// by a `NoClass`, variant that resolves to 200 (Ok) as default code.
 | ||
|     /// This is a common handling for unknown status codes in major browsers.
 | ||
|     pub fn default_code(&self) -> StatusCode {
 | ||
|         match *self {
 | ||
|             StatusClass::Informational => StatusCode::Continue,
 | ||
|             StatusClass::Success => StatusCode::Ok,
 | ||
|             StatusClass::Redirection => StatusCode::MultipleChoices,
 | ||
|             StatusClass::ClientError => StatusCode::BadRequest,
 | ||
|             StatusClass::ServerError => StatusCode::InternalServerError,
 | ||
|             StatusClass::NoClass => StatusCode::Ok,
 | ||
|         }
 | ||
|     }
 | ||
| }
